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 4891 3305958 46593864375 3371189569
7982712 43 987976027
7982712 43 987976027
46354041 7553 8503 125668851 75798
All about undefined
Interested in learning more?
7982712 43 987976027
46354041 7553 8503 125668851 75798
See more
1608 52 978281
2533192 8856913 22128990
See more
0356735 838231726 582633
400624 9622181 160841
See more